Supalai Public Company Limited
Supalai Public Company Limited,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the property development business in Thailand and Australia. It operates through Real estate Business; and Hotel Business and Management segments. The company owns and operates housing projects, such as detached houses, duplex houses, townhouses, and condominiums under the Supalai brand name. It also develops office buildi… Read more
Supalai Public Company Limited (SUPCF) - Total Liabilities
Latest total liabilities as of December 2025: $44.50 Billion USD
Based on the latest financial reports, Supalai Public Company Limited (SUPCF) has total liabilities worth $44.50 Billion USD as of December 2025.
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ities.

Liquidity & Leverage Metrics
Key Metrics Explained
| Metric |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Current Ratio | 2.66 |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Quick Ratio | N/A | More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Cash Ratio | N/A |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Debt to Equity | 0.83 |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ity) |
| Debt to Assets | 0.45 |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ets) |

Annual Total Liabilities for Supalai Public Company Limited (2021–2025)
The table below shows the annual total liabilities of Supalai Public Company Limited from 2021 to 2025.
| Year | Total Liabilities |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-12-31 | $44.50 Billion | +5.92% |
| 2024-12-31 | $42.01 Billion | +21.20% |
| 2023-12-31 | $34.66 Billion | +6.78% |
| 2022-12-31 | $32.46 Billion | +13.88% |
| 2021-12-31 | $28.51 Billion | -- |
